You can also work in software quality engineering, which involves inspecting and testing software for quality, security, reliability, and future maintenance.
While you don’t necessarily need a bachelor’s degree to become a quality engineer, having a degree can help you get better jobs and advance more quickly. You may also consider getting certified by the American Society for Quality to show your expertise in the field.
